LONDON EYE – A modern and very popular tourist attraction is the London Eye, a giant observation wheel located in the Jubilee Gardens on the South Bank of the River Thames. The 135 meter (443 ft) tall structure was built as part of London’s millennium celebrations. The wheel rotates at 26 cm (10 in) per second (about 0.9 km/h or 0.6 m/h) so that one revolution takes about 30 minutes. In September 2014, Coca-Cola signed an agreement to sponsor the London Eye for two years, starting from January 2015. Photographed on 2nd October, 2015.
